Current Developments in Actual Property Improvement (Spring 2025)

By Frank Muraca

Printed April 11, 2025


 

Supply: inventory.adobe.com (Editorial Use License)

This weblog put up is a part of a daily collection on current traits in non-public actual property financing. These posts are supposed to inform native governments about present circumstances going through non-public builders and actual property improvement tasks of their communities.

Lending for actual property improvement tasks
To recap, as inflation rose in 2022, the Federal Reserve voted to extend rates of interest after a retaining them at close to zero % in response to the COVID-19 financial disaster. As charges rose, lending for actual property improvement tasks slowed down as tasks turned harder to finance. Even after rates of interest had been lower once more in September 2024, actual property improvement lending has not returned to pre-2024 ranges. (Determine 1)

Supply: CMBS and St. Louis Federal Reserve

Builders proceed to report challenges attributable to excessive rates of interest. For instance, in September 2023, an inexpensive housing developer in Wilmington requested $1.25 million in extra hole funding from the town and county to assist cowl rising rate of interest prices.

In line with one survey of the nation’s 30 main condo builders carried out by the Nationwide Multifamily Housing Council, over half of builders continued to report delays in development.[1] Of these surveyed, 68% responded that delays had been due to financial uncertainty and feasibility of the venture. For example, Kane Realty – a business actual property improvement firm – reported final December that future progress on the mixed-use “Downtown South” venture in Raleigh is contingent on “rates of interest taking place”.

Supply: NMHC

In March, the variety of condo builders that reported delays as a result of availability of financing continued to drop from 79% to 33%, reflecting that lenders are extra keen to lend than two years in the past.

This pattern is supported by different information displaying that banks are starting to loosen credit score requirements, making it simpler for builders to borrow for brand spanking new development. Determine 3 exhibits survey response information from the Federal Reserve’s Senior Mortgage Officer Opinion Survey (or SLOOS). Survey responses point out that simply 10% of banks are tightening requirements for business actual property loans used for development or land improvement, in comparison with over 70% in 2023.

Supply: St. Louis Federal Reserve

 

In line with one other survey carried out by the Nationwide Multifamily Housing Council, 45% of CEOs of apartment-related companies reported that now was a greater time to borrow for multifamily housing in comparison with simply 3% in July 2023.

Adjustments in development prices

Along with the provision of lending, the price of constructing supplies continues to be between 30% and 45% larger than pre-COVID costs. In January 2023, one development firm official informed WBTV, “COVID actually began actually inflating costs for development, for lots of various supplies and that was actually the beginning of it, and now inflation after that has stored costs form of excessive, so it’s been in all probability about 2-years now.” Even with current diminished inflation, constructions prices haven’t declined to pre-COVID ranges.[2] (Determine 4)
